Model Colony residents ask govt to help rebuild their homes
KARACHI, JUN 2 (DNA) – More than 21 houses were destroyed after a plane crashed in Karachi’s Model Colony on May 22, revealed the area residents during a press conference on Tuesday.
We lost 15 cars and 20 motorcycles, they told the reporters. “We just want the government to help us rebuild our homes,” said a resident. “The future of our children depends on it.”
We are requesting the government to help us in these crucial times, the resident added. He said a government committee visited and promised compensation but it has yet to meet its promises.
The people have claimed that they have incurred many losses and can’t pay for them.
Ninety-seven people were killed after PK-8303 crashed in Model Colony. Two people miraculously survived it.=DNA
